SIA expected to unveil better Q4 results

Analysts see boost to profits from reduced fuel costs and lower hedging losses

A BETTER performance could be on the cards for Singapore Airlines (SIA), when it reports its fourth-quarter and full-year results on Thursday, aided in part by lower fuel costs and lower hedging losses.
